TP0903 1341200-45-0
| 产品描述 | |
| 描述 | TP-0903 is a potent and selective Axl kinase inhibitor with IC50 of 27 nM. |
| 纯度 | 98% |
| 储存/保存方法 | Store at -20℃ for one year(Powder);Store at 2-4℃ for two weeks;Store at -20℃ for six months after dissolution. |
| 基本信息 | |
| 可溶性/溶解性 | 10 mM in DMSO |
| 生物活性 | |
| 靶点 | Axl |
| In vitro(体外研究) | In pancreatic cancer cells (PSN-1), TP-0903 shows strong antiproliferative activity with IC50 of 6 M. TP-0903 also induces strong G2/M arrest by potently inhibiting Aurora A and B. In CLL B cells from all the patients with CLL, TP-0903 causes a dose-dependent induction of massive apoptosis by targeting phosphorylated Axl, and overcomes CLL BMSC-mediated protection of CLL B cells from apoptosis. |
